James Chapter 2

verses 14 to 18

Faith and Works

Friends, James like the apostle Paul believed the true gospel faith without works. James is not arguing that saving faith is based on our works but that our faith is proved by our works.

James Chapter 2

verses 18 to 26

Faith Proved by Works

Here James continues his theme. Faith and Works. In this message we look at the different forms of faith. Then he calls two witnesses Abraham and Rahab. Lastly, we look at True Saving Faith
